"Technology is often more of a problem than an aid.

After a long day at work and a visit to the doctor’s office or to the grocery store to pick up dinner these technology hiccups can drive the most patient family caregiver crazy.

Communication is the number one way family caregivers stay in touch.  If the coordinator of care lives several states away or even a 15 minute drive a high quality phone connection is essential." I would add the Presto, for those who cannot use a computer.  It turns emails into faxes, so that someone who cannot use a computer can still receive messages and photos.
